About 13 Brockhall Crescent
13 Brockhall Crescent is a detached house in Barton Seagrave, Kettering, Kettering (NN15 4AR). It has a recorded floor area of 142 m² (around 1528 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 2021. The latest certificate (May 2023) returns an A (score 102), the top energy band on the EPC scale.
At 142 m² the property is well over the postcode median (95 m² across 53 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. Last sale on file: £425,495 in June 2023.
